2013-01-11 22:13:25 +01:00
#ifdef __USE_EXTERN_INLINES
__extension__ __extern_inline __attribute_const__ unsigned int
2004-09-08 00:33:37 +02:00
__NTH (gnu_dev_major (unsigned long long int __dev))
{
return ((__dev >> 8) & 0xfff) | ((unsigned int) (__dev >> 32) & ~0xfff);
}
__extension__ __extern_inline __attribute_const__ unsigned int
2004-09-08 00:33:37 +02:00
__NTH (gnu_dev_minor (unsigned long long int __dev))
{
return (__dev & 0xff) | ((unsigned int) (__dev >> 12) & ~0xff);
}
__extension__ __extern_inline __attribute_const__ unsigned long long int
2004-09-08 00:33:37 +02:00
__NTH (gnu_dev_makedev (unsigned int __major, unsigned int __minor))
{
return ((__minor & 0xff) | ((__major & 0xfff) << 8)
| (((unsigned long long int) (__minor & ~0xff)) << 12)
| (((unsigned long long int) (__major & ~0xfff)) << 32));
}
2013-01-11 22:13:25 +01:00
#endif
